Flames GM retreats from trade threats

09:26 AM ET 02.25 | After a night's sleep, Jay Feaster took a step back. "The crazy GM lost his mind on the basis of one bad period and the bad game against Edmonton," the Calgary Flames architect admitted Friday. After the second period of his team's 4-3 shootout loss to the Phoenix Coyotes, Feaster was on the television broadcast and lambasted his troops for what he felt to be a sub-par effort coming on the heels of a 6-1 throttling at the hands of the Edmonton Oilers two nights earlier. Feaster said another ugly performances, Saturday's clash with the Philadelphia Flyers, would result in a busy trade-deadline day on Monday, with veterans shown the door. Feaster pulled back somewhat from that proclamation.
